Drug and alcohol treatment facilities designed solely for men are popping up across the country. Although rehab programs that work with both men and women continue to be the standard for drug and alcohol rehabilitation, many facilities are developing programs designed to help a particular target group. These facilities are able to focus on what their client's personal needs are in a way that standard programs are not. Although these specialized types of treatment programs are not needed for all recovering addicts, many men are selecting men-only drug and alcohol rehabilitation facilities. This rehabilitation option is best suited for those who feel more comfortable with those of the same sex when discussing private and often difficult memories from the past. Addiction recovery is a difficult process for every addict and finding comfort among one's peer group is an excellent way of receiving the support needed to make the process that much more bearable and successful.
